The Real Estate Business at a Glance
Real estate is the business of buying, selling, managing, or investing in properties. It includes:
-
Residential real estate – houses, apartments, condominiums, and townhomes
-
Commercial real estate – office buildings, retail spaces, and warehouses
-
Industrial real estate – factories, plants, and production facilities
-
Land – undeveloped property, agricultural land, and plots for future development

Key Challenges in the Real Estate Industry
Despite its growth potential, real estate comes with unique challenges:
1. Time-Intensive Processes
Handling listings, paperwork, client calls, appointments, and negotiations can quickly become overwhelming. Real estate agents and brokers often find themselves bogged down with admin work, which limits their ability to focus on client relationships and deal-making.
2. Market Volatility
The real estate market is sensitive to economic shifts, interest rates, and consumer confidence. Successful professionals need to adapt quickly to market changes, pricing fluctuations, and demand trends.
3. Regulatory Compliance
The industry is heavily regulated, with strict laws regarding property disclosures, fair housing, and lending practices. Staying compliant requires staying up-to-date with the latest regulations, which can be a full-time job in itself.
4. Lead Generation and Conversion
Attracting qualified buyers or sellers is one thing—turning them into clients is another. The competition for leads is fierce, and businesses need strong marketing and customer service strategies to stay ahead.

Technology Trends in Real Estate
In addition to outsourcing, technology is reshaping the way real estate professionals work. Let’s explore some of the top tech trends making waves in the industry:
1. Virtual Tours and 3D Imaging
With high-quality 3D images and virtual walkthroughs, buyers can explore properties from the comfort of their homes. This has become especially popular for out-of-state or international buyers.
2. AI-Powered Market Insights
Artificial intelligence tools analyze pricing trends, customer behavior, and market conditions to provide data-driven insights. This helps agents price properties more accurately and tailor their services to client needs.
3. Mobile Apps and Portals
Many real estate companies now offer apps where clients can view listings, submit documents, schedule appointments, and communicate with agents—all in one place.
4. Blockchain and Smart Contracts
While still emerging, blockchain has the potential to streamline property transactions, reduce fraud, and ensure transparency. Smart contracts could automate escrow, title verification, and payment processes.
